Is the UK plug the same as Thailand?

No, UK (Type G) plugs are not the same as Thai (Type A, B, C, F, O) plugs; UK travelers need a travel adapter for Thailand, as Thai sockets are a mix of flat (A, B) and round (C, F, O) pins, with the newer Type O being unique to Thailand. Both countries use similar voltages (UK 230V, Thailand 220V) and 50Hz frequency, so voltage converters aren't usually needed, just the physical plug adapter.

Will my phone charger work in Thailand?

Most modern phone chargers are dual-voltage (100-240V), which makes them compatible with Thailand's 220V system. To check, look at the small print on your charger that lists the voltage range. If it's within 100-240V, your charger will work in Thailand without a voltage converter.

What is the 112 rule in Thailand?

Section 112 of Thai Criminal Code currently reads as follows: "Whoever defames, insults or threatens the King, the Queen, the Heir-apparent or the Regent, shall be punished with imprisonment of three to fifteen years."

What do people use in Thailand instead of WhatsApp?

LINE is Thailand's most popular messaging app and a fantastic way to stay connected. Although some Thai people use WhatsApp, the LINE app is more widely used for communication by locals and businesses.

Do hotels in Thailand have adapters?

Upmarket/newer hotels have international sockets in the walls. However, you can buy adapters everywhere – convenience stores, supermarkets and electrical superstores.
